N2 - In this paper, we propose a fast decision method scheme to reduce encoder complexity of high efficiency video coding. It is an early detection of SKIP mode in one CU-level based on the differential motion vector (DMV) and coded block flag (CBF). Experimental results show that the encoding complexity can be reduced by up to 34.55% in random access (RA) configuration and 36.48% in low delay (LD) configuration with only a little bit of rate increment compared to the high efficiency video coding test model (HM) 4.0 reference software.
